Fernando de Noronha, an archipelago located off the northeastern coast of Brazil, is renowned for its breathtaking beaches, crystal-clear waters, and vibrant marine life. This UNESCO World Heritage site is a paradise for nature lovers, adventure seekers, and anyone looking to relax in a tropical setting. 1. Baía do Sancho
Often considered the best beach in Brazil, Baía do Sancho is famous for its golden sands and stunning cliffs. Surrounded by lush vegetation, this beach is accessible via a steep staircase, but the effort is worth it. The turquoise waters are perfect for snorkeling, where you can encounter colorful fish and coral reefs. Keep your camera handy—this beach offers some of the most picturesque views on the island.
2. Praia do Leão
Praia do Leão is another gem in Fernando de Noronha's collection of stunning beaches. Known for its tranquil environment and striking landscape, this beach is ideal for those looking to escape the crowds. It is also a nesting site for sea turtles, making it an important ecological location. Visitors can enjoy sunbathing, walking along the shore, or simply taking in the beauty of the surrounding cliffs and nature.
3. Praia do Sueste
This beach is a popular spot for snorkeling and diving due to its clear waters and rich underwater life. Praia do Sueste is also home to a natural pool where the aquatic ecosystem flourishes. This tranquil setting is perfect for families and those looking to relax in nature. The beach is bordered by stunning cliffs, making it a picturesque spot for beach lovers.
4. Cacimba do Padre
Cacimba do Padre is famous not only for its picturesque scenery but also for its incredible waves. This beach is a favorite among surfers seeking an adrenaline rush. The backdrop of Morro Dois Irmãos (Two Brothers Hill) adds to the beach’s charm. It's also a great spot for photography enthusiasts who want to capture the stunning natural beauty of Fernando de Noronha.
5. Praia da Atalaia
Renowned for its natural pools and vibrant marine life, Praia da Atalaia is a great destination for snorkeling. The beach is surrounded by rocky formations, creating serene pools that are perfect for spotting fish. The beauty of this beach lies in its ecological importance, and access is limited to preserve the environment. Be sure to book your visit in advance.
6. Conceição Beach
Conceição Beach is known for its vibrant atmosphere and captivating sunsets. This beach features a range of facilities and is a popular spot for swimming and sunbathing. With its natural beauty and lively atmosphere, it's an excellent spot to relax, socialize, or enjoy a delicious meal at one of the nearby beachside restaurants.
